Volunteer will assist visitors at the front desk by answering questions and orienting visitors to the forest and local area at the Supervisor’s Office in Arcadia, CA.
Volunteer may assist Public Affairs with Forest Service approval/coordination (up to half time):
- Volunteer will review public forest webpages for both knowledge and for accuracy / best language to explain to the public and will make suggestions for improvements.
- Volunteer may research and write information about specific topics related to history nature to expand forest webpage content for the public.
- Volunteer may ride along in a government vehicle with a paid staff member.
- Volunteer may take photos of forest sites.
- Volunteer may assist with video production.
- Volunteer may assist with providing training for staff.
- Volunteer may occasionally spend some time in the forest and/or field to assist with information services in a forest visitor center/OHV information office, pick up trash or planting vegetation in the forest, help with special events, and assist with leading small sections of educational programs in the forest.
Volunteers may be a passenger in a government owned vehicle. Volunteers must sign a Job Hazard Analysis (JHA) and wear any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) when required. Appropriate PPE may include closed toed shoes, hard hats, eye protection, gloves, pants, and long sleeve shirts. This agreement does not include transportation to or from the worksite.
Volunteers must pass a background investigation and wear appropriate attire, including a Forest Service shirt, vest, or uniform while on-duty.

Mission Statement
The USDA Forest Service's mission is to sustain the health, diversity, and productivity of the Nation's forests and grasslands to meet the needs of present and future generations.
Description
The United States Forest Service (USFS) is an agency of the U.S. Department of Agriculture that administers the nation’s 154 national forests and 20 national grasslands, spanning 193 million acres of land.
